Acre
An acre is a well-known land measurement unit in the United States and United Kingdom. One acre equals 43,560 square feet and represents a space similar to a football field without end zones. It simplifies discussions of lawns, farmland, and large outdoor properties.
Acre measurements remain common in real estate listings, zoning rules, and agricultural surveys.
Square Centimeter
A square centimeter (cm²) represents a square that is one centimeter on each side. It’s a convenient unit for measuring small surfaces such as stickers, screens, craft materials, or product packaging. Its metric nature means conversions are easy to handle mentally or through a calculator.
Square centimeters offer a comfortable middle ground: more practical than mm² for everyday objects but not as large and overwhelming as square meters. This makes them common in schoolwork, design projects, and household measurements.
